技術顧問が語る最新Ruby on Rails/Vue.js iCARE Dev Meetup #12 で話すスライドです https://icare.connpass.com/event/183716/
こんにちは。よわよわRailsエンジニア愛知代表のshitaです。 最近フィヨルドさんやmofmofさんのミートアップで、駆け出しエンジニアの方達に就職の相談をいただくことがありました。 自分は未だによわよわなのですが、駆け出しエンジニアの頃は今よりもっとよわよわでした。その時にRails友達と話していた悩みを思い出したのでここで共有させてください。 よわよわRailsエンジニアのジレンマ よわよわRailsエンジニアはよわよわな現場にしか入れず技術力が上がらないので、ずっとよわよわな現場から脱出できない。 つよつよな現場はつよつよRailsエンジニアを求めるため、よわよわRailsエンジニアはよわよわな現場に入るしかない しかしよわよわな現場では技術力を上げるのが難しい 技術力が上がらないので、よわよわエンジニアはつよつよな現場に入ることができず、ずっとよわよわな現場から脱出できない そ
記事中のURLや内容、特にRailsやRubyのバージョンについて古くなっていることに気づいた方はぜひ編集リクエストください。 この記事はOkinawa.rbのAdventCalendar 5日目の記事です。 YassLabの業務時間中にQiita:Teamに書き溜めたものを編集して公開します。 4日目は @siman さんの「今年作った gem の紹介 (2017)」でした。 明日は @fullkawa さんのFinOpsのはなしです。 背景 人数が増えたり参加プロジェクトが増えるにつれ以下のような変化がおきました。 同じソフトウェアのさまざまなバージョンを扱うようになった コードレビューをする人・される人が増えた 同じソフトウェアでもバージョンによってAPIや使い方が異なる場合があります。 また、人によっては参考にする情報源がバラバラになってしまい、ソフトウェアの開発者が提供しているド
本日2015年7月31日をもって、9 年間勤めました株式会社永和システムマネジメントを退職します。 在職中は多くの方々に助けられ、Rails を中心としたたくさんの仕事をしながら育てていただきました。個別のご挨拶ができなくて大変申し訳ありませんが、本当にありがとうございました。これからもどうぞよろしくお願いします。 今後ですが、すぐ他社で働くことが決まっておりまして、8 月 3 日から出社予定です。 以下、思い出話なので「このひと誰?」という人はスルーしてください。 永和ではほぼずっと Ruby や Rails の仕事をしてきており、次の職場でもやはり Ruby / Rails に関わる仕事をする予定です。 この私のキャリアのきっかけとなったのは、もう 10 年も前になる(!!) 2005 年にはじまった Rails 勉強会@東京でした。当時は Rails が"来そう" という噂はありつつ
誠に申し訳ございませんが、wri.peはサービスを終了いたしました。2023年末までデータのダウンロードが可能です。 現在、GitHubユーザのみデータのダウンロードができます。Facebookに関しては、ログイン処理ができない問題が発生しており、Facebook社に問い合わせ中です。この問題に詳しい方がいらっしゃいましたら、@masuidrive までご連絡ください。 これまでのご利用、合計2.6万人の皆様に30万ページでお使いいただき、心より感謝申し上げます。最後に、お気持ちをいただける方は、Amazonのウィッシュリスト から何かお選びいただければ幸いです。 We apologize for the inconvenience, but wri.pe has terminated its service. You can download your data until the en
2013年07月06日19:17 カテゴリプログラミング関連 Ruby 2.0 + Ruby on Rails 4.0@Windows 環境構築備忘録 野暮用でRuby on Railsの勉強をすることになったのだけれど環境構築がえらい大変だった。 というわけで備忘録的に記事にしとく。 以下の作業は全てWindows7(64ビット版)環境。←重要! 1. Rubyのインストール ・http://rubyinstaller.org/downloads/からRubyInstaller(64ビット版)をダウンロードし、Ruby2.0をインストール。 2. Devkitのインストール ・さっきのページからDevkit(64ビット版)をダウンロード。 ※32ビット版をインストールするとRailsのインストールに失敗するので気をつける。(後述) ・DevKitをRubyのルートディレクトリ直下(例 C
はじめに もりやまです。 先月の震災の日の記事以来となってしまいました。まずは被災されたみなさまに、心からお見舞い申し上げます。 弊社ではだにーが宮城県出身なのですが、ご家族には大事なかったようで一安心です。 昨夜も大きな余震があってまだまだ落ち着かないですが、みんなでまた再建しましょう! さて今回は、導入されたのは Rails 2.3 なのでもう目新しくもないですが、has_many :through で多対多に関連付けされたモデルを、Nested Object Forms を使って編集する方法がようやく理解できたのでまとめてみました。 そもそも Nested Object Forms って何? あるモデルを編集するためのフォームの中に、そのモデルと has_many 等で関連付けされた別のモデルを合わせて編集できるようにするための機能です。 これを自力でやろうとすると、 関連付けされた
rails2.3.2で導入されたaccepts_nested_attributes_forを使うと、1対多の2つのモデルを一つのフォームで簡単に登録・更新・削除ができる。 これを使って、関連する任意数の画像ファイルを登録するフォームを作ってみる。まずは、画像アップロード以外の部分からやってみる。 すばらしいサンプルがあった。 alloy's complex-form-examples at master - GitHub これを実行すると、こんな感じ。子要素が動的に追加されたり削除されたり、なかなかの感動もの。 でも、更新画面で一度removeしてしまうと、画面上に復活できないのが難点。一度表示に戻ってもう一度Editやり直ししなければいけない。 で、ちょっと修正してみた。 修正点は、ラジオボックスで削除を選択した場合、動的に削除確認のチェックボックスを出すようにしたこと。実際の削除はsu
2013-02-13 上級者向け:Ruby on Rails 勉強法 こんばんは。最近ずっと朝から晩までRuby on Rails とイチャイチャしています。 @bussorenre です。セキュリティ・キャンプフォーラムお疲れ様でした。 さて、僕は普段から、実験とかお遊びでRuby on Railsを使っていたのですが、この度 Ruby on Rails でお仕事をいただきまして、RoRでシステム開発に勤しむ毎日です。遊びと違って、自分勝手な適当なコードが書けない、無茶苦茶なスキーマを定義できないなど、いつも以上に緊張して開発に当たっています。 そんな中で、僕なりに発見したRuby on Rails の勉強法を共有できたらなと思い記事に残そうと思います。 この記事はなんとなくRailsをさわろうとしている初心者向けの記事ではなく、ガチでRails でシステムを組もうと考えている人向けの記
@a_matsuda Asakusa.rb 主宰 Forkwell社外取締役 begin 読めば分かるようなことは話しません 本日のお題 2つのメジャーバージョンアップ Ruby 1.9.3 → 2.0.0 Rails 3.2.9 → 4.0.0 Rake 10.0 RubyGems 2.0 RDoc 4.0 RSpec 3.0 など 空前のメジャーバージョンアップ期 心機一転参入のチャンス (色々切り替えていかないといけない) Ruby2.0 (Matz)長年の悲願 絵に描いた餅 燃料 人参 Perl6 (出ないと思われてた) 2003 1.8 その頃は偶数番号が安定版 2007 1.9 開発版(すごく不安定) →1.9.0は開発版 1.9.1が安定版でどうか(1.10.0とかは使いたくない) 2010.8 1.9.2 安定版 2011.10 1.9.3 安定版 2013.2.24 2.
■ プログラミング未経験OKだというので Rails Girls Tokyoに参加しています! 会場がクックパッド株式会社。 オサレ綺麗なキッチンがついたあたたかみのある部屋が会場でした。 こんなとこに住みたい…! 3〜4人一組の机に1〜2人のコーチがつく親切仕様で、もたもたあわあわしていても待っていてくれるので安心できました。 (明日はもっとスムーズにいけるようにしたい…) ■ 今日やったことまとめ 本日はRubyのインストールをば。 いまいち解っていない部分だらけですが、解らないなりに流れをめも。 === Rubyとエディタのインストール === http://railsgirls-jp.github.com/install/ ↑を参考にPCにインストールするだけ。らくちん! Macの人々はエラーが出たり山獅子対応があったり、ちょっと苦労していたみたいです。 途中で登録するメールアドレ
Rails のインストールで file ‘lib’ not found と怒られたら 答: –no-ri –no-rdoc すればいい。 % gem install rails Fetching: rails-3.1.0.gem (100%) Successfully installed rails-3.1.0 1 gem installed Installing RDoc documentation for rails-3.1.0... file 'lib' not found % gem install rails --no-ri --no-rdoc Fetching: rails-3.1.0.gem (100%) Successfully installed rails-3.1.0 1 gem installed おしまい
This webpage was generated by the domain owner using Sedo Domain Parking. Disclaimer: Sedo maintains no relationship with third party advertisers. Reference to any specific service or trade mark is not controlled by Sedo nor does it constitute or imply its association, endorsement or recommendation.
みなさんがmacを買う理由の1つにherokuを使ってRailsの開発がしたいというのがあると思います。そこで、今回はmacを買ってきてherokuにdeployするまでの手順を書いてみました。念のため、手元のマシンでLionをクリーンインストールしてからの手順を記述しています。 買う もしmacを持っていなければ、今すぐ近くのmacが売っていそうなお店(そこらをぶらついているときにmacを売っているのを見たことありますよね!そこに行くんです!)で買ってきて下さい。ネットで買うといますぐこの記事に書いてあることを試すことができません。しかし、もうすぐ新しいmacとか出そうだから落ち着いた方がいい感もあるので、その辺は自己責任で判断しましょう。 ソフトウェアアップデート これしないと不安。しましょう。(アップデート後に再起動を促されることも多いと思います。) iTerm2 iterm2を入れ
アプリケーションでは,データベース内に格納された各種マスタの一覧から1つ選択する,という行為が良く行われる。Webアプリケーションにおいて,マスタの内容を一覧表示する際は,selectタグとoptionタグの組み合わせが多く使われる。Ruby on Railsのactionpackに含まれるaction_viewヘルパーには,あるモデルの集合からoptionタグのセットを生成してくれる便利な機能が提供されている。それが,options_from_collection_for_selectメソッドである。 options_from_collection_for_selectメソッド(やたらと長い)の基本的な使い方として,例えばnameとuser_idという両方とも文字列の属性を持つUserクラスのインスタンスの集合@usersがあったとき, とすることで,name属性を表示文字列に,user
リリース、障害情報などのサービスのお知らせ
最新の人気エントリーの配信
処理を実行中です
j次のブックマーク
k前のブックマーク
lあとで読む
eコメント一覧を開く
oページを開く